New Tata Indica Vista set for launch

Tata Motors are currently working on an upgraded Vista hatchback loaded with several new features and tweaked styling.

If official sources are to be believed, the 2013 Vista might borrow certain tweaks and features from its newly launched elder sibling, the Tata Manza Club Class sedan. Touch screen console, navigation system etc are just some of the few goodies with which the new Vista might be decked up with. Sources at Tata have revealed exclusively to us that the new hatchback will sport new alloys, leather seats, an upgraded driver's display, and other new features.

The 2013 Vista will be powered by the trusted 90 PS Quadrajet engine, which will be sourced from Fiat. While we expect a refreshed approach on the appearance of the car also, officials at Tata Motors have also planned an innovative media drive and will be all set to launch the Vista hatch at the end of this month. With all these changes and new features, expect a minor revision in the price of the Vista.
